Transaction 1fcfcbf106dd18556fe4c0910de5d9c68cd403965796696144a45a40cebce184

1 Input
2 Outputs
  • 1fcfcbf106dd18556fe4c0910de5d9c68cd403965796696144a45a40cebce184:0
  • value  1000000
    address  2MxTTf97axcXE7433mZhxozsDLUqpfc1M27
  • 1fcfcbf106dd18556fe4c0910de5d9c68cd403965796696144a45a40cebce184:1
  • value  7099834
    address  2MyKxCkChUy65eXRuXnNLDbufZjdQEcB3vk